A man was found dead yesterday in the rubble of a two-storey block of flats destroyed in a gas explosion.
Five people were taken to hospital after the blast, which wrecked 11 flats in Ilkeston, Derbyshire as 200 people were being evacuated early yesterday. Four of them, including two police officers, were discharged after treatment.
The fifth, suffering from leg burns, was said to be comfortable in Nottingham's Queen's Medical Centre.
